Magnum Hunter Investigation Initiated by Former Louisiana Attorney General: Kahn Swick & Foti, LLC Investigates Magnum Hunter Resources Corp. Following Dismissal of Auditor and Share Price Decline

Former Attorney General of Louisiana, Charles C. Foti, Jr., Esq., a partner at the law firm of Kahn Swick & Foti, LLC (“KSF”), announces that KSF has commenced an investigation into Magnum Hunter Resources Corp. (NYSE: MHR).

On April 16, 2013, Magnum Hunter disclosed that it had dismissed its auditor, P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P (“PwC”), after PwC discovered information that “may have a material impact on the fairness or reliability of the company’s consolidated financial statements” and advised the Company of material weaknesses in the Company’s internal accounting controls, which would have to be investigated before PwC would sign off on the Company’s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2013. The issues identified by PwC included: (i) valuation of the Company’s oil and gas properties; (ii) calculation of the Company’s oil and gas reserves; (iii) the Company’s position with respect to certain tax matters; (iv) the Company’s accounting of its acquisition of NGAS Resources, Inc.; and (v) the Company’s compliance with certain debt covenants.

Following this news, shares of MHR fell over 14%, closing at $2.85 a share on April 18, 2013.

KSF’s investigation is focusing on whether Magnum Hunter and/or its officers and directors violated state or federal securities laws.
